## Migration step 4: Bulk edit settings for the Fennick admin table

The new Fennick release replaces the old single-transaction bulk editor with a chunked one. During migration, bulk edits remain available but run in compatibility mode, which is slower and holds locks longer. If users report timeouts, reduce chunk size rather than disabling audit writes. Once the schema migration completes, restart the admin service so the new chunking engine picks up its settings, which should be the following.

deployment values, hahig-bahaf:
[silys]
team = noveth
access_code = ac_f34f45
owner = novwyn.gormir
host = silys.qorvelstack.example
port = 8080
peer = wenys.torvaworks.test
salt = ebb2fb97
pin = 6233

## Configuration — GridPress Spreadsheet Export

The GridPress exporter streams rows to avoid loading whole workbooks into memory. For release builds, set `GRIDPRESS_STREAM_CHUNK=5000` and `GRIDPRESS_MAX_HEAP_MB=512`; larger chunks trade memory for speed. The release manager should confirm these values match the capacity notes for the Tarnholm production tier before tagging. Exports to the archival bucket are signed at write time, so the signing secret must be present in `export.env`. Add that line to the file now, as shown here.

vault entry, hahaf-tahop: VAULT_KEY3=84f

Gaugelet is the metrics-aggregation sidecar deployed alongside every Pondworks service. Because it runs with host-level network access, its container images are held to the strictest signing policy we have. Reviewers approving a Gaugelet change should confirm three things: the build came from the protected branch, the SBOM was attached during the pipeline run, and the signature verifies locally before merge approval. Unsigned or mismatched images are quarantined automatically by the registry. Verify each candidate image against the key below.

deploy key for kahag-kagaf: bky9_uLYdkfG6Z